Analog Output Connections

The three analog outputs can be configured to represent any of the directly measured
or calculated output parameters. They are provided as 2-wire signals from a 6-way
connector located on the rear panel of the instrument.
Each of these outputs can be set-up as either a current loop signal (4-20 mA or 0-20
mA) or alternatively, as a 0 to 1 V voltage signal. The configuration of these outputs,
i.e. parameter represented, output type (current loop or voltage) and upper/lower span

The three analog output ports connections are made via a single 6-way, push fit connector
block as shown in Figure 4 . All outputs are 2-wire, positive-going signals referenced to
a common 0 V line. To differentiate between the outputs it is recommended that a black
lead be used for each of the COM (common) lines and a separate color for each of the
positive lines.
